See the License for the specific language governing permissions and limitations under the License. */ package sandbox import ( "context" "github.com/gogo/protobuf/types" ) // Controller is an interface to manage a runtime sandbox instance (runtimes's SandboxManager) // SandboxRuntime is responsible for the sandbox instances lifecycle management. // When running the traditional containerd shim, the workflow looks as follows: // For each new task we're about to run: // 1. Invoke `shim_binary --start` to obtain `TaskService` address (printed in stdout) // 2. Call TaskService.RunContainer(id=1) // 3. Exec `shim_binary --delete` to stop shim // 4. Exec `shim_binary --start` again to obtain another `TaskService` address // 5. TaskService.RunContainer(id=2) // 6. Exec `shim_binary --delete` to stop shim // // When running in sandbox mode, shim must implement `SandboxService`. In sandbox mode shim lifetimes are managed manually. // 1. Client calls `client.Controller.Start()` to launch new shim and create sandbox process // 2. Run containers with `shim.TaskService.RunContainer(id=1)` and another one `shim.TaskService.RunContainer(id=2)` // 3. ... usual container lifecycle calls to `shim.TaskService` // 4. Client calls shim to stop the VM with `client.SandboxService.Shutdown()` // 5. Shim implementation will perform cleanup similar to regular task service (e.g. shutdown, clean, and `shim_binary --delete`) type Controller interface { // Start will start new sandbox instance. // containerd will run new shim runtime instance and will invoke Start to create a sandbox process. // This routine must be invoked before scheduling containers on this instance. // Once started clients may run containers via Task service (additionally specifying sandbox id the container will belong to). Start(ctx context.Context, sandboxID string) error // Shutdown deletes and cleans all tasks and sandbox instance. Shutdown(ctx context.Context, sandboxID string) error // Pause will freeze running sandbox instance. // Shim implementations may return ErrNotImplemented if this is out of scope of a given sandbox. Pause(ctx context.Context, sandboxID string) error // Resume will unfreeze previously paused sandbox instance Resume(ctx context.Context, sandboxID string) error // Ping is a lightweight API call to check whether sandbox instance is still alive. // This should not involve any complex logic and containerd will not debug log it as it might be called quite often. Ping(ctx context.Context, sandboxID string) error // Status will query sandbox process status Status(ctx context.Context, sandboxID string) (*types.Any, error) }
